Tornado Damage Restoration in Olathe, KS
Tornado damage restoration services are designed to help homeowners recover from the destruction caused by severe storm events. These services typically involve assessing the extent of damage to structures, removing debris, and repairing or replacing affected building components such as roofs, walls, windows, and siding. Projects may include boarding up damaged areas, water extraction from broken pipes or leaks, and restoring electrical or plumbing systems that have been compromised. Common Tornado Damage Restoration Jobs
Tornado Damage Repair - restores structural integrity and stabilizes affected buildings.
Debris Removal - clears fallen trees, damaged roofing, and debris for safety and access.
Water Extraction - removes excess water caused by roof breaches or broken pipes.
Structural Drying - prevents mold growth through thorough drying of affected areas.
Roof Tarping & Boarding - provides temporary protection against weather elements.
Content Restoration - salvages and restores personal belongings damaged by storm impact.
Tornado Damage Restoration Questions
What types of damage are caused by tornadoes? Tornadoes can cause structural damage, roof destruction, broken windows, and debris intrusion into properties.
How can property owners assess tornado damage? Visual inspections for roof tears, broken siding, and scattered debris help identify areas needing restoration.
What services are included in tornado damage restoration? Services typically include debris removal, structural repairs, roof tarp installation, and water damage mitigation.
Why is prompt restoration important after a tornado? Quick action helps prevent further damage, mold growth, and secures the property against additional weather exposure.
